For the heads of department: the group policy with Averlane Mutual renews on 1 November. Premiums are up 9% owing to last year's warehouse claim at the Dunhollow site. I've obtained two alternative quotes; both exclude flood cover, which we need. Broker meetings are booked for mid-October, and the claims history file is in the shared drive. Please hold renewal decisions until Selda reviews the terms against the note that follows.

board note of fajef-kadug: Project Oliath slips by six weeks because of the tooling delay.

## Break-Glass Access: Payroll Export Change

The Hollyvane payroll export moved from fixed-width to delimited format last quarter. If the Marlowe finance gateway rejects a file during a pay run, break-glass access lets you regenerate exports directly. Use this only when the normal pipeline is down and approvals can't wait. Request a second engineer as witness and log the incident afterward. To open the break-glass console, enter the passphrase that follows.

strongbox words: druath-quenael

## Releases

Quick note for the sync: GarageGlance v2.4 ships the occupancy feed for the Marlowe Street deck, now polling sensors every 30 seconds instead of two minutes. Counts should stop drifting during rush hour. Tag releases off `main`, run the feed smoke test, and ping Tova if the diff looks weird. All release artifacts must be verified against the key below.

signing key of tahog-tajog = bky6_QV8tna